About New Bolsover

New Bolsover is a model village located adjacent to the town of Bolsover in Derbyshire, England. Known for its unique architectural design and historical significance, the village presents opportunities for planning applications related to conservation and community development in a distinctive setting.

New Bolsover has 2 conservation areas within its boundaries: Bolsover, No data available for publication by HE. Planning applications within or near these conservation areas are subject to additional scrutiny to preserve the architectural and historic character of the area. Homeowners and developers should be aware that permitted development rights may be restricted.

Ecology & Nature Designations

The area around New Bolsover includes 1 Sites of Special Scientific Interest (SSSI): Doe Lea Stream Section SSSI. These designations may affect planning decisions, as proposals near protected sites require environmental impact assessment and may face additional restrictions.
